The Minister of Aviation stated on the floor of the house that the open skies policy has cost the Pakistani people Rs.100 billion. This staggering amount does not include the spinoff benefits that an airline provided for the economy of a country. Engineering tourism and hotels are all related to the airline. PIA was responsible for the hotels at the airport.


PIA shavers the poultry subsidiary amongst other benefits the city of Karachi received from hosting PIA in Karachi. This fuelled the economy of Karachi and creation of jobs for Karachites. This highly skilled pool of labour, provided engineering, accounting, computing - all these are advanced technologies and are airline related advantages that Karachi benefited from just by the presence of PIA.
